Christina Elling is an Associate Clinical Variant Scientist at GeneDx since October 2023, focusing on the independent interpretation of variants in clinical DNA specimens to aid in the diagnosis and screening of genetic diseases. Prior to this role, Christina served as a Postdoctoral Fellow at the University of Colorado Anschutz Medical Campus from August 2018 to October 2023, under the supervision of Regie Santos-Cortez, MD, PhD. Christina also held positions as a Graduate Research Assistant and Research Technician II in the Animal and Dairy Science department at the University of Georgia from August 2015 to July 2018, supervised by Dr. Steven Stice, and as a Student Assistant at the Center for Applied Genetic Technologies, UGA, from January 2013 to July 2015, under the supervision of Dr. Wayne Parrott. Christina earned a PhD in Human Medical Genetics and Genomics from the University of Colorado Anschutz Medical Campus (August 2018 - January 2023) and a BS in Genetics from the University of Georgia (2011 - 2015).
